SHA1.HashData Methode
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Überlädt
HashData(Byte[]) |
Berechnet den Datenhash mithilfe des SHA1-Algorithmus. |
HashData(Stream) |
Berechnet den Hash eines Streams mithilfe des SHA1-Algorithmus. |
HashData(ReadOnlySpan<Byte>) |
Berechnet den Datenhash mithilfe des SHA1-Algorithmus. |
HashData(Stream, Span<Byte>) |
Berechnet den Hash eines Streams mithilfe des SHA1-Algorithmus. |
HashData(ReadOnlySpan<Byte>, Span<Byte>) |
Berechnet den Datenhash mithilfe des SHA1-Algorithmus. |
HashData(Byte[])
- Quelle:
- SHA1.cs
- Quelle:
- SHA1.cs
- Quelle:
- SHA1.cs
Berechnet den Datenhash mithilfe des SHA1-Algorithmus.
public:
static cli::array <System::Byte> ^ HashData(cli::array <System::Byte> ^ source);
public static byte[] HashData (byte[] source);
static member HashData : byte[] -> byte[]
Public Shared Function HashData (source As Byte()) As Byte()
Parameter
- source
- Byte[]
Die Daten, die gehasht werden sollen.
Gibt zurück
Der Datenhash.
Ausnahmen
source
ist null
.
Gilt für:
HashData(Stream)
- Quelle:
- SHA1.cs
- Quelle:
- SHA1.cs
- Quelle:
- SHA1.cs
Berechnet den Hash eines Streams mithilfe des SHA1-Algorithmus.
public:
static cli::array <System::Byte> ^ HashData(System::IO::Stream ^ source);
public static byte[] HashData (System.IO.Stream source);
static member HashData : System.IO.Stream -> byte[]
Public Shared Function HashData (source As Stream) As Byte()
Parameter
- source
- Stream
Der zu hashende Stream.
Gibt zurück
Der Datenhash.
Ausnahmen
source
ist null
Lesevorgänge werden von source
nicht unterstützt.
Gilt für:
HashData(ReadOnlySpan<Byte>)
- Quelle:
- SHA1.cs
- Quelle:
- SHA1.cs
- Quelle:
- SHA1.cs
Berechnet den Datenhash mithilfe des SHA1-Algorithmus.
public:
static cli::array <System::Byte> ^ HashData(ReadOnlySpan<System::Byte> source);
public static byte[] HashData (ReadOnlySpan<byte> source);
static member HashData : ReadOnlySpan<byte> -> byte[]
Public Shared Function HashData (source As ReadOnlySpan(Of Byte)) As Byte()
Parameter
- source
- ReadOnlySpan<Byte>
Die Daten, die gehasht werden sollen.
Gibt zurück
Der Datenhash.
Gilt für:
HashData(Stream, Span<Byte>)
- Quelle:
- SHA1.cs
- Quelle:
- SHA1.cs
- Quelle:
- SHA1.cs
Berechnet den Hash eines Streams mithilfe des SHA1-Algorithmus.
public:
static int HashData(System::IO::Stream ^ source, Span<System::Byte> destination);
public static int HashData (System.IO.Stream source, Span<byte> destination);
static member HashData : System.IO.Stream * Span<byte> -> int
Public Shared Function HashData (source As Stream, destination As Span(Of Byte)) As Integer
Parameter
- source
- Stream
Der zu hashende Stream.
Gibt zurück
Die Gesamtanzahl von Bytes, die in destination
geschrieben werden.
Ausnahmen
source
ist null
Der Puffer in destination
ist zu klein, um die berechnete Hashgröße aufzunehmen. Der SHA1-Algorithmus erzeugt immer einen 160-Bit-Hash oder 20 Bytes.
Oder
Lesevorgänge werden von source
nicht unterstützt.
Gilt für:
HashData(ReadOnlySpan<Byte>, Span<Byte>)
- Quelle:
- SHA1.cs
- Quelle:
- SHA1.cs
- Quelle:
- SHA1.cs
Berechnet den Datenhash mithilfe des SHA1-Algorithmus.
public:
static int HashData(ReadOnlySpan<System::Byte> source, Span<System::Byte> destination);
public static int HashData (ReadOnlySpan<byte> source, Span<byte> destination);
static member HashData : ReadOnlySpan<byte> * Span<byte> -> int
Public Shared Function HashData (source As ReadOnlySpan(Of Byte), destination As Span(Of Byte)) As Integer
Parameter
- source
- ReadOnlySpan<Byte>
Die Daten, die gehasht werden sollen.
Gibt zurück
Die Gesamtanzahl von Bytes, die in destination
geschrieben werden.
Ausnahmen
Der Puffer in destination
ist zu klein, um die berechnete Hashgröße aufzunehmen. Der SHA1-Algorithmus erzeugt immer einen 160-Bit-Hash oder 20 Bytes.